SUSE and Parallel Wireless showcase GreenRAN at MWC 2026

SUSE and Parallel Wireless are presenting their GreenRAN platform on SUSE Telco Cloud at Mobile World Congress 2026. The demonstration highlights a high-performance, energy-efficient solution for radio access networks. Visitors can view the live demo at Hall 2, Stand 2C31.

SUSE, a leading provider of open source solutions, is collaborating with Parallel Wireless to demonstrate GreenRAN integrated with SUSE Telco Cloud at MWC 2026. This platform is described as high-performance, energy-efficient, and hardware-agnostic, supporting processors from Intel, AMD, and Arm.

The showcase emphasizes sustainable and flexible networking technologies. According to the announcement, the live demo at Hall 2, Stand 2C31 allows attendees to explore how these innovations shape the future of telecommunications infrastructure.

GreenRAN represents an effort to build radio access network (RAN) solutions that reduce energy consumption while maintaining performance across diverse hardware environments. SUSE Telco Cloud serves as the foundation, enabling telco operators to deploy virtualized network functions efficiently.

This presentation at MWC 2026 underscores ongoing industry trends toward greener and more adaptable telecom technologies. No specific outcomes or partnerships beyond the demo were detailed in the announcement.
